honkytonks85 wrote: »Put it to sedentary and see how you go. Why risk being inaccurate about your calories? Add your workouts as exercise.
This ^^
If your job is active, where you're on your feet, walking, lifting, carrying, moving 8 hours a day ... then you might go with lightly active.
But in general, MFP over-estimates calories burned, so it appears to be more accurate if I under-estimate the amount of exercise I get.
